Briefing: Reseller Programme Review — prepared for the incoming director. The Cendrel Partner Network now covers eleven accredited resellers across the Valmory region, each certified on the Ostrave product line. Margins remain within agreed bands, though two partners have requested revised tiering. Accreditation renewals are on schedule, and quarterly audits have raised no compliance concerns. The confidential outlook on programme strategy is set out below.

board note of kafof-yahag: Druaelox Foods plans to raise the Holwyn list price by 35 percent in July.

Subject: EXIF scrub cut-over complete

Team,

The migration from the legacy Pixelwash pipeline to the new Scrubline service finished Tuesday night. All uploaded images now pass through Scrubline before hitting storage, and GPS, serial, and timestamp tags are stripped by default. We backfilled last month's uploads with no errors. Latency is up about 40ms at p95, within budget. One note for the sync: the thresholds differ from staging. The production configuration now reads as follows.

settings of yawif-yafop:
[druys]
port = 9000
region = south-3
host = druys.zemvarsoft.internal
team = frador
timeout_ms = 3000
retries = 4

Quick note on the Fieldbarn CSV import wizard, since you'll be touching it this sprint. The wizard code lives in the vendor-tools repo, and our supplier, Quillhatch Systems, owns the parsing library underneath it. Don't patch their library directly — file a ticket with them instead, even for one-liners; the contract requires it. Turnaround is usually two business days. Anything stuck longer than that, or any licensing questions, send them a note here.

escalation mailbox, tajeg-yagug: norwyn@zarqelnet.test

Account recovery — Datelark localization service. If a recovered account renders dates in the wrong regional format, clear the per-user locale cache before reapplying their saved format preferences; otherwise the Mirrowfield formatter falls back to ISO defaults. Confirm day-month ordering with the user on first login. To unlock the locale cache admin console, enter the recovery passphrase that follows.

unlock words, fawig-bagef: olidor-holir-istox-holath-tamys-quenion-giliel